Understanding the Ryobi ONE+ System

Ryobi’s ONE+ system is a cornerstone of the brand’s compatibility strategy. This system is designed to allow a single battery pack to be used with a wide range of Ryobi power tools and garden equipment. The ONE+ battery system is a pivotal feature that enhances the versatility and user-friendliness of Ryobi Tools, but it also raises questions about cross-brand compatibility.

Can Ryobi Batteries Power Other Brands’ Tools?

One of the most frequently asked questions is whether Ryobi’s batteries can be used to power tools from other manufacturers. Generally, power tool batteries are designed with brand-specific interfaces, which means that Ryobi batteries are primarily tailored to fit Ryobi tools. However, third-party adapters are available that can sometimes bridge this gap, allowing for cross-brand usage. It is important to note, though, that using non-approved adapters can void warranties and potentially damage your tools.

Are Other Brands’ Batteries Compatible with Ryobi Tools?

Conversely, tool users often wonder if batteries from other brands can be used with Ryobi Tools. As with the previous point, the default answer is no due to the unique design of each brand’s battery interface. Again, third-party adapters exist but come with the same risks and limitations as mentioned above.

Compatibility of Drill Bits and Saw Blades

When it comes to drill bits, saw blades, and other similar accessories, there is a higher degree of universal compatibility. Most Ryobi drills and saws use standard-sized chucks and arbors, which means that accessories like drill bits and saw blades from other brands can often be used with Ryobi Tools without issue. This cross-compatibility is a significant advantage for users who may already have a collection of accessories from various brands.

Using Non-Ryobi Accessories with Ryobi Tools

For other accessories such as sanding pads, grinding wheels, and screwdriver bits, the compatibility often depends on the attachment system. If the accessory fits the standard attachment system of the Ryobi tool, such as a quarter-inch hex or a universal arbor, it can typically be used regardless of the brand. However, proprietary attachment systems from other brands may not be compatible with Ryobi Tools.

Impact of Accessory Compatibility on Tool Performance

Using accessories from other brands with Ryobi Tools can impact performance. While many non-Ryobi accessories may fit and function with Ryobi Tools, they may not be optimized for use with them. This can lead to reduced efficiency, increased wear and tear, or even safety hazards. It is always recommended to use accessories designed for your specific tools to ensure the best performance and longevity.

Warranty Considerations When Mixing Brands

Another critical aspect to consider is the warranty. Using non-Ryobi accessories with Ryobi Tools can potentially void the warranty. It is essential to read and understand the terms of your warranty before using accessories from other brands with your Ryobi Tools.
